The Significance Of Communication In Funeral Planning: Ideas For Families

In instances of grief and loss, navigating the intricate process of funeral planning will be overwhelming for families. Amidst the emotional turmoil, effective communication emerges as a beacon of assist, guiding loved ones by this challenging journey. Understanding the importance of communication in funeral planning is paramount, as it fosters clarity, unity, and healing throughout a profoundly troublesome time.

 

 

 

 

Facilitating Determination-Making

 

 

 

 

Clear and open communication serves because the cornerstone for facilitating determination-making in funeral arrangements. Families are sometimes confronted with a myriad of choices, ranging from deciding on a venue and ceremony format to deciding on burial or cremation. By fostering an environment of open dialogue, family members can share their preferences, issues, and cultural or non secular traditions, guaranteeing that the ultimate arrangements honor the needs of the deceased and provide solace to those left behind.

 

 

 

 

Managing Expectations

 

 

 

 

Efficient communication is instrumental in managing expectations among family members through the funeral planning process. Each individual might have distinct needs, desires, and viewpoints, which can doubtlessly lead to conflicts if left unaddressed. Through transparent communication, families can align their expectations, discuss financial considerations, and reconcile any variations, fostering a way of concord and mutual understanding amidst grief-stricken circumstances.

 

 

 

 

Honoring the Deceased

 

 

 

 

A significant funeral ceremony serves as a tribute to the life and legacy of the departed. Efficient communication permits households to share anecdotes, recollections, and personal anecdotes, enriching the memorial service with heartfelt sentiments and cherished moments. By actively engaging in dialogue, loved ones can collaborate in crafting a ceremony that authentically reflects the personality, values, and passions of the deceased, fostering a sense of closure and reverence for their life journey.

 

 

 

 

Supporting Emotional Well-being

 

 

 

 

The grieving process can evoke a myriad of emotions, ranging from sadness and anger to confusion and numbness. Efficient communication provides a safe space for families to precise their emotions, seek help, and lean on one another for power and comfort. By brazenly discussing their emotions, fears, and coping mechanisms, loved ones can forge deeper connections, nurture resilience, and embark on a healing journey together, fortified by the ability of shared understanding and empathy.

 

 

 

 

Sensible Planning Suggestions

 

 

 

 

Navigating the complexities of funeral planning requires practical steering and support. Listed below are some tricks to facilitate effective communication amongst family members:

 

 

 

 

Initiate Open Dialogue: Encourage family members to overtly express their thoughts, concerns, and preferences concerning funeral arrangements. Foster an environment of respect, empathy, and active listening, permitting every individual to feel heard and valued.

 

 

 

 

Designate a Facilitator: Designate a trusted family member or professional facilitator to oversee the funeral planning process. This individual can function a central point of contact, coordinate discussions, and be sure that all voices are heard and considered.

 

 

 

 

Document Preferences: Document the desires and preferences of the deceased in advance, preferably by means of a legal will or advanced directive. This provides clarity and guidance to family members, assuaging uncertainty and potential disagreements during the planning process.

 

 

 

 

Seek Professional Steerage: Consider seeking the steering of a funeral director or grief counselor to navigate the advancedities of funeral planning and emotional support. These professionals can provide experience, resources, and compassionate steering tailored to the distinctive wants of your family.

 

 

 

 

Embrace Flexibility: Remain flexible and adaptable throughout the funeral planning process, acknowledging that emotions could fluctuate, and circumstances may evolve. Embrace collaborative choice-making and be open to compromise, prioritizing unity and healing above all else.

 

 

 

 

In conclusion, effective communication plays a pivotal function in guiding households via the intricate process of funeral planning. By fostering clarity, unity, and healing, transparent dialogue empowers loved ones to honor the legacy of the deceased, manage expectations, and navigate the journey of grief with compassion and resilience. Amidst the darkness of loss, communication emerges as a beacon of light, illuminating the path towards healing, remembrance, and celebration of life.
